About Study Course

Objective

Prepare doctors, who will be able to examine and treat patients with lens diseases.

Learning Outcomes

Knowledge

1.Doctors will know: Etiopathogenesis of glaucoma and lens deseases, diagnostic and treatment methods; Intraocular correction types, indications and principles of choice.

Skills

1.Doctors will be able to: • Do a subconjunctival injection • Do a subtenon and parabulbar injection • Do cataract surgery (different stages) • Choose an IOL • Do computerized perimetry • Do glaucoma surgery - sinusotrabeculectomy (different stages) • Choose suitable antiglaucoma therapy, taking in consideration the results of eye structural and functional examination

Competences

1.To evaluate, examine and treat cataract and glaucoma according to modern ophthalmology requirements.

To study literature about: 1. How to prepare cataract patient for surgery 2. IOL calculation 3. How to do a subconjunctival injection 4. How to do a subtenon or parabulbar injection 5. How to make a corneal incision 6. Capsulorexis 7. How to divide lens nucleus using ultrasound 8. Irrigation of the capsular bag 9. IOL implantation with injector 10. How to prepare a glaucoma patient for surgery 11. Computerized perimetry 12. Pachymetry 13. How to do sinusotrabeculectomy 14. How to do posterior sclerotomy
